Healthcare Office Assistant Professional: Computer Fundamentals

About Course

  • The Computer Fundamentals course is designed for individuals with little to no experience with computers, offering a foundational understanding of how computers work and how to use them effectively for personal and professional tasks. Students will learn about the basic components of computers, operating systems, file management, and essential software applications.
  • The course emphasizes practical skills, including navigating the internet, working with files and folders, and using basic productivity tools like word processors and email.
  • Upon completion of the course, students will have the basic technical skills to operate a computer, manage files, and troubleshoot common issues, providing a solid foundation for further study in computer science or professional technology applications.
